So, What is Real-Time Monitoring in Smart Manufacturing?
Imagine your production line is like a living, breathing system. Real-time monitoring acts like a nervous system—constantly sending signals (data) about machine health, process status, and system performance.
This system collects data from IoT devices, analyzes it, and displays results instantly on dashboards. If something goes wrong—like a temperature spike or a machinery slowdown—you'll know right away, not hours later. That kind of speed helps teams act fast, reduce errors, and maintain high quality.
What Makes a Smart Production Monitoring System?
A smart system isn’t just about technology. It includes key elements such as:
IoT sensors to collect real-time machine and environmental data
Cloud platforms for centralized data storage and analytics
Edge computing to process data locally and reduce latency
Predictive maintenance tools to forecast failures before they happen
Custom dashboards for decision-makers to track KPIs easily
These systems help move from guesswork to data-driven decision-making.

Moisture Analyser Market Overview: Key Trends Driving Accurate Moisture Measurement Technologies
Introduction to the Moisture Analyser Market
The Moisture Analyser Market has witnessed significant growth driven by increasing demand for precise moisture measurement across sectors such as food processing, pharmaceuticals, agriculture, and chemicals. Accurate moisture analysis is crucial to ensure product quality, safety, and compliance with industry standards. As technologies advance, manufacturers are introducing more sophisticated and user-friendly moisture analyzers that improve operational efficiency and deliver reliable results in real time.
Tumblr media
Key Market Drivers
Several factors are propelling the growth of the moisture analyser market. First, stringent regulatory requirements for product quality and safety compel industries to adopt precise moisture measurement solutions. In the food industry, for example, controlling moisture content is critical to prevent spoilage and extend shelf life. Similarly, pharmaceutical companies depend on accurate moisture analysis for formulation stability and efficacy.
Secondly, the rising demand for automation and digital integration in manufacturing processes has fueled the adoption of advanced moisture analysers equipped with IoT connectivity, data analytics, and cloud-based reporting. These smart systems provide real-time monitoring, reduce human error, and enable better process control.
Moreover, expanding industrial applications, especially in emerging economies, have broadened the scope for moisture analyser deployment. Industries such as agriculture rely on moisture data to optimize irrigation and improve crop yields, while the chemical industry uses it to maintain product consistency and safety.
Technological Innovations Shaping the Market
Technological advancements are central to the evolution of moisture analyzers. Modern devices now offer faster analysis times and improved accuracy by using techniques such as halogen heating, infrared drying, microwave drying, and loss-on-drying methods.
Additionally, the integration of sensors with enhanced sensitivity and precision has significantly improved the detection of moisture at very low levels, crucial for high-value applications like pharmaceuticals and electronics.
The adoption of portable and handheld moisture analyzers is another notable trend, providing flexibility and convenience for on-site testing. These devices are compact, battery-operated, and capable of delivering quick results, making them ideal for field applications.
Digital interfaces and touchscreen controls are now standard features in many analyzers, simplifying user experience. Connectivity options enable seamless data transfer to laboratory information management systems (LIMS), supporting better data management and regulatory compliance.
Market Segmentation and Applications
The moisture analyser market can be segmented based on technology, end-use industry, and region.
By Technology: The market includes halogen moisture analyzers, infrared moisture analyzers, microwave moisture analyzers, and others. Halogen analyzers dominate due to their rapid drying and precise results.
By End-Use Industry: Food & beverages, pharmaceuticals, agriculture, chemicals, and plastics are major sectors utilizing moisture analyzers. The food & beverage segment holds the largest share, given the critical role of moisture in food quality and safety.
By Region: North America and Europe are mature markets driven by strict regulations and technological adoption. Meanwhile, Asia-Pacific is emerging as a high-growth region due to expanding industrial bases and increasing quality standards.
Challenges and Market Restraints
Despite promising growth prospects, the moisture analyser market faces certain challenges. High initial investment costs for advanced analyzers may deter small and medium enterprises from upgrading their equipment. Additionally, lack of skilled operators and need for regular calibration and maintenance can affect operational efficiency.
Variability in moisture content depending on material type and environmental conditions requires specialized solutions, limiting the use of standard analyzers in some applications.
Future Outlook and Opportunities
The future of the moisture analyser market looks promising with continuous innovation and increasing adoption across industries. Emerging technologies such as machine learning and AI are expected to enhance predictive analysis capabilities, enabling proactive process optimization.
Sustainability trends are also influencing market growth. Accurate moisture measurement helps reduce wastage and energy consumption in drying processes, aligning with global efforts for eco-friendly manufacturing.
The rising demand for miniaturized, portable devices offers lucrative opportunities for market players to develop tailored solutions for field and on-the-go testing.
Conclusion
The Moisture Analyser Market is undergoing significant transformation, driven by technological innovation and expanding industrial applications. Accurate moisture measurement remains a critical quality parameter across various sectors, and evolving analyzer technologies are meeting this need effectively. With ongoing advancements and growing awareness of quality standards, the market is set for steady growth and expanded adoption globally.

Enterprise Energy Management: The Key to Smarter, Cost-Effective & Sustainable Manufacturing
In today's rapidly evolving industrial landscape, manufacturing enterprises are under increasing pressure to balance operational efficiency, cost-effectiveness, and sustainability. As energy consumption continues to rise, companies are turning to Enterprise Energy Management (EEM) as a strategic solution to meet these challenges head-on.
What is Enterprise Energy Management?
Enterprise Energy Management (EEM) involves the systematic approach to managing energy use across an entire organisation. By leveraging advanced technologies, data analytics, and real-time monitoring, businesses can optimise their energy consumption, reduce costs, and lower their environmental impact.
EEM integrates energy data with the broader operational framework of a company, enabling more informed decision-making at all levels of the organisation—from the factory floor to the boardroom. This holistic view allows businesses to identify inefficiencies, reduce waste, and unlock significant cost savings while contributing to sustainability goals.
The Benefits of Implementing EEM in Manufacturing
Cost Reduction: One of the most immediate advantages of EEM is its potential to reduce energy costs. By gaining a granular understanding of energy usage patterns and identifying areas of inefficiency, businesses can take proactive measures to optimise consumption, avoiding wasteful energy use. For example, automating energy-intensive processes during off-peak hours or adjusting equipment performance based on demand can result in significant savings.
Sustainability and Compliance: With growing global pressure to meet environmental regulations and corporate social responsibility (CSR) goals, EEM enables manufacturers to stay ahead of sustainability requirements. Through energy optimisation and the integration of renewable energy sources, businesses can reduce their carbon footprint, minimise resource consumption, and support green initiatives—fostering a positive corporate image and enhancing brand value.
Improved Operational Efficiency: EEM solutions provide real-time insights into energy consumption, empowering manufacturers to pinpoint inefficiencies and implement improvements swiftly. By integrating energy management with broader enterprise resource planning (ERP) systems, manufacturers can align their energy strategies with production schedules, machinery maintenance, and workforce planning, leading to smoother operations and enhanced productivity.
Enhanced Data-Driven Decision Making: EEM platforms utilise data analytics to deliver actionable insights into energy performance across the enterprise. By leveraging historical energy data and predictive analytics, companies can make more informed decisions about future energy investments and anticipate demand fluctuations. The ability to forecast energy needs with precision allows businesses to better manage energy procurement strategies and optimise pricing.
Key Technologies Supporting EEM
To unlock the full potential of EEM, manufacturers are turning to advanced technologies such as:
IoT (Internet of Things): Smart sensors embedded in machinery and equipment provide real-time data, allowing for continuous monitoring and analysis of energy consumption.
AI and Machine Learning: These technologies enable predictive analysis, helping manufacturers to optimise energy use proactively and automatically adjust operations to enhance efficiency.
Cloud Computing: Cloud-based platforms offer scalable solutions for managing vast amounts of energy data across multiple locations, giving manufacturers the flexibility to analyse and manage energy consumption from anywhere.
Automation and Smart Grids: Automation tools, coupled with intelligent grid systems, allow manufacturers to optimise energy distribution, automate energy-saving actions, and seamlessly integrate renewable energy sources into operations.
Challenges and Solutions in Implementing EEM
While the benefits of EEM are undeniable, its implementation can be complex. Challenges such as legacy infrastructure, data integration issues, and resistance to change can slow down the process. However, manufacturers can overcome these hurdles by taking a phased approach:
Start by integrating energy management with existing enterprise systems to avoid large-scale disruptions.
Invest in employee training to foster a culture of energy efficiency.
Collaborate with energy management solution providers to develop customised systems that align with business objectives and operational needs.
The Future of Enterprise Energy Management
As energy costs continue to rise and sustainability becomes an even greater priority, the future of EEM looks promising. The adoption of smart manufacturing technologies, such as the Industrial Internet of Things (IIoT) and predictive analytics, will provide manufacturers with more granular control over their energy usage, enabling further optimisations.
Moreover, with the increasing availability of green energy solutions, businesses will be able to power their operations more sustainably, reducing their reliance on non-renewable sources.
Conclusion
Enterprise Energy Management is more than just a cost-saving tool—it’s a key driver for smarter, more efficient, and sustainable manufacturing. By leveraging advanced technologies, data analytics, and automation, manufacturers can not only optimise their energy consumption but also contribute to a greener future. As the business world continues to embrace digital transformation, EEM stands out as a critical element for companies seeking to stay competitive, reduce costs, and achieve their sustainability goals.
Embracing EEM now can provide manufacturers with a strong foundation for the future—delivering long-term value, reduced operational costs, and a more sustainable business model.

Importance of Cutting and Welding Machines
Cutting and welding machines are important in various industries such as automotive, construction, aerospace and electronics. These machines allow manufacturers to achieve precision, speed and consistency in their work, increasing productivity and reducing waste.
1. Precision and Efficiency:
Cutting and welding machines, especially fibre laser machines, offer unparalleled precision. They are able to cut and weld complex structures with a minimal margin of error, which is critical in high-stakes industries such as aerospace and automotive.
2. Cost-effectiveness:
Advanced cutting and welding machines reduce material waste and energy consumption, resulting in significant cost savings. Their ability to complete complex tasks quickly further reduces labour costs and increases overall efficiency.
3. Versatility:
These machines can work on a variety of materials including metals, plastics and composites. This versatility makes them essential for various industrial applications.

Technological Advances in Welding and Cutting Machines
The cutting and welding machine industry is witnessing significant technological advances, driven primarily by the need to improve accuracy and efficiency. Some of the notable advances are:
1. Fiber Laser Technology:
Fibre laser cutting and welding machines are becoming more and more popular due to their excellent accuracy, speed and energy efficiency. These machines use high-powered lasers to cut and weld materials with exceptional precision.
Read more: Fiber Laser Cutting Machine manufacturer
2. Automation and Robotics:
The integration of automation and robotics into welding and cutting processes has revolutionised the industry. Automated systems ensure consistent quality, reduce human error and increase production speed.
3. IoT and Industry 4.0:
Internet of Things (IoT) and Industry 4.0 technologies are transforming cutting and welding machines into smart devices. These machines can now collect and analyse data in real time, enabling predictive maintenance and optimised performance.
